Few golf courses bear such a direct civic identity as this one — Le Blainvillier is essentially the home course of Blainville itself, a rapidly growing suburb on Montreal's North Shore that has developed considerably since the 1980s. The club sits in a landscape shaped by the Laurentian lowlands, where the terrain flattens out from the dramatic hills to the north but still offers enough roll and tree coverage to give a layout genuine character. Seasons here are sharply defined: winters are long and unforgiving, which means the golf season runs roughly May through October, and locals treat every round with the kind of appreciation that comes from genuinely earning summer.
As a semi-private or community-oriented club serving a suburban Montreal membership, Le Blainvillier fills an important role in the regional golf ecosystem — the kind of course where handicaps are built, friendships are maintained over decades, and the Saturday morning tee sheet is something members quietly protect.
The broader North Shore corridor around Blainville and Terrebonne has a solid concentration of courses, making this part of greater Montreal one of Quebec's more active recreational golf zones, with a playing culture that blends French-Canadian warmth with serious competitive club life.
